I need to replace my bow light plug in recipticle. The current/original is in conjunction with the horn. I'd like to avoid the slow and expensive process of going through my ranger dealer (Idon't believe ranger will sell me the part directly).

I know this is a longshot but does anyone happen to have one they'd like to sell?

Any ideas on retrofitting without the horn?

This is a very easy fix. I broke one a couple years ago and simply ordered the part through my dealer and told them up front that I'd do the installation myself. The part was at the dealer in less than two weeks ... I think it was closer to a week. The part cost about $50.

Remove the screws. Pull out the unit. Unplug the wired connections. Attach the connections to the new unit and push it into the hole. Re-install the screws. With a cordless drill it takes about two minutes.
